FD-60 Product Information (continued)

Use and Care

Trays

Your dehydrator trays are easy to clean. Simply soak the trays in warm water with
a mild detergent for several minutes. A soft-bristle brush will loosen food particles
that resist softening by soaking. Don’t clean trays with any metal objects or scour-
ing pads as they tend to damage the surface of the trays. Trays can be washed on
the top rack of your dishwasher if you remove them before the drying cycle.
Caution: Remove trays before the beginning of the drying cycle of your
dishwasher.

Base and Moisture Tray

The base and removable moisture tray for the Snackmaster Express can be washed
in warm soapy water or wiped clean with a soft cloth or sponge. Wash both after
they have been removed from the rest of the machine. Don’t use scouring pads,
abrasive cleaners, or sharp utensils. Do not wash the base and removeable
moisture tray in the dishwasher.

Top Mounted Power Unit

Caution: Be sure the unit is unplugged before cleaning the top mounted power
unit.
Use a damp cloth or towel to remove dried food particles from the top
mounted power unit of the dehydrator. Avoid dripping any liquid into electrical
parts. CAUTION: DO NOT IMMERSE IN WATER. Don’t use scouring pads, abra-
sive cleaners, or sharp utensils. Do NOT disassemble any part of the power unit.

Precautions

Follow these safety rules when dehydrating food:
• When drying liquids, sauces, or purées, use a Fruit Roll Sheet, available from

NESCO

®

American Harvest.

• When drying jerky, place a fruit roll sheet on the base. The Fruit Roll Sheet will

catch drips and make cleaning easier.

• Wash hands thoroughly prior to handling food.
• Clean all utensils and containers with a mild solution of detergent, bleach and

water before using.

• Make sure all counter surfaces and cutting boards are thoroughly cleaned in the

manner above before using. Wooden or plastic cutting boards should be thor-
oughly disinfected.

• Keep foods in the refrigerator before preparing for drying. Store dried foods in

refrigerator or freezer.

• After opening sealed containers of dried food, use food as soon as possible.
• Store opened containers of dried food tightly sealed in the refrigerator to main-

tain freshness and quality.

• Do not spray vegetable oil directly onto the surface of the trays.
